Step Up Suncoast Announces Retirement of President & CEO Barbara Patten

Business

After thirteen years of dedicated leadership, Step Up Suncoast’s board of directors has accepted the retirement announcement from President & CEO Barbara Patten. She will be stepping away on August 31, 2021. The Board has begun a regional search and looks to have a new President & CEO in place by the end of June. “Barbara is one of those leaders we all admire and strive to be. She runs the organization with incredible passion for our mission, the residents we serve, and our employees,” said Charlie Kennedy, Step Up Suncoast Board Chair. “She is a quick problem solver and long-term strategic thinker. We will miss her presence and leadership, however, we wish her happiness in the time she’ll now have for her family and grandchildren.”
